Pipe leak detection services involve specialized techniques to identify the precise location of leaks within plumbing systems. These services typically utilize advanced methods such as acoustic sensors, thermal imaging, or pressure testing to detect even small or hidden leaks that may not be visible on the surface. The goal is to pinpoint the source of a leak accurately, minimizing the need for extensive excavation or pipe removal. By locating leaks quickly and precisely, property owners can address issues efficiently and reduce the risk of further damage or water wastage.
Addressing hidden or slow leaks is a primary benefit of pipe leak detection services. Unnoticed leaks can lead to significant problems, including structural damage, mold growth, increased water bills, and compromised indoor air quality. Leak detection helps prevent these issues by identifying leaks early, allowing for targeted repairs before they escalate into more costly or extensive repairs. It also assists in diagnosing problems caused by aging pipes, corrosion, or ground shifting, which can cause unpredictable leaks over time.

The overview below groups typical Pipe Leak Detection proj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Kansas City, MO.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Inspection Costs - The cost for initial leak detection inspections typically ranges from $150 to $400. Prices may vary based on the property's size and complexity of the plumbing system.
Technological Detection - Using advanced equipment like acoustic sensors or thermal imaging can add $200 to $600 to the overall cost. The total expense depends on the method and scope of the detection process.
Repair Estimates - Once a leak is located, repair costs generally fall between $300 and $1,500. The final price depends on the leak’s severity and the required repair method.
Additional Services - Services such as pipe rerouting or system upgrades can range from $1,000 to over $5,000. These costs vary based on the extent of work needed and local contractor rates.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

How do pipe leak detection services work? These services typically use specialized equipment to locate leaks without damaging walls or floors, helping identify the exact leak location efficiently.
What are common signs of a pipe leak? Signs may include unexplained water bills, damp spots, mold growth, or the sound of running water when fixtures are off.
Are pipe leak detection services invasive? Most methods are non-invasive, employing advanced technologies to detect leaks without extensive digging or damage to property.
How long does a typical leak detection process take? The duration varies depending on the situation but generally ranges from a few hours to a full day.
